Index: cc/trees/thread_proxy.cc |
diff --git a/cc/trees/thread_proxy.cc b/cc/trees/thread_proxy.cc |
index 4a95140226db8fd2c72da44e632ebdd880bf1f5e..f76f3f540ee2a6f3d16f6ed5d30097105def3b88 100644 |
--- a/cc/trees/thread_proxy.cc |
+++ b/cc/trees/thread_proxy.cc |
@@ -202,7 +202,8 @@ void ThreadProxy::DidLoseOutputSurface() { |
DebugScopedSetMainThreadBlocked main_thread_blocked(this); |
// Return lost resources to their owners immediately. |
- BlockingTaskRunner::CapturePostTasks blocked; |
+ BlockingTaskRunner::CapturePostTasks blocked( |
+ blocking_main_thread_task_runner()); |
CompletionEvent completion; |
Proxy::ImplThreadTaskRunner()->PostTask( |
@@ -853,7 +854,8 @@ void ThreadProxy::BeginMainFrame( |
// This CapturePostTasks should be destroyed before CommitComplete() is |
// called since that goes out to the embedder, and we want the embedder |
// to receive its callbacks before that. |
- BlockingTaskRunner::CapturePostTasks blocked; |
+ BlockingTaskRunner::CapturePostTasks blocked( |
+ blocking_main_thread_task_runner()); |
CompletionEvent completion; |
Proxy::ImplThreadTaskRunner()->PostTask( |